Holiday Inn Republic, Paris, France
This is a big hotel near the centre of Paris, the website makes it look great, the façade and location are impressive, its got 4 stars, and loads of facilities BUT don’t go there unless you get a deal for £100 or less for two per night. The rack rate is an incredible 350 Euro’s.
Why is the hotel rubbish?
1 The rooms haven’t been refurbished since, 1985 ish
2 The bar (says on the website ... ...of the other 20 odd Holiday Inn full service hotels I’ve stayed in, how it manages 4 stars is beyond me. In fact the Holiday Inn Express’s I’ve stayed in are better than this place and half the price.
I stay in 100+ hotels every year and this is the worst value for money hotel I’ve been in.

Simply the Best!
Advantages: Staff, Location, Cleanliness Disadvantages: None
Hotel Residence Foch has it all: a quiet setting in a high-class residential neighborhood; a perfect location within walking distance of the Arc de Triomphe, the Eiffel Tower, the Metro, and tour buses; artful French decor in the well-appointed rooms; and a generous breakfast buffet to provide fuel for your day. But most of all, there is the staff. Nellie and her desk staff could not be nicer or more helpful, and someone is there 24/7 to take care ... ...to 5-star hotels from Rome to Chicago and if you need that level of amenities (gym, restaurant, etc.), this isn't for you. But if you're looking for unending charm, the warmth of a home away from home, peace and quiet, and incredible value, the Hotel Residence Foch cannot be beat. ...
